Car Electrical Repairs

Repairs to electrical systems in your car are a crucial part of maintaining the safety and efficiency of your vehicle. These services range from battery maintenance to fixing and replacing the starter or alternator motor. Auto electricians are skilled in doing repairs and upgrades on these systems.

The battery in your car provides the primary source for Home electrical repair electricity and powers all electronic devices. It can cause problems with other components if the battery isn't functioning correctly.

You should have your battery checked regularly to ensure that it is functioning properly. If it isn't you should get it replaced as soon as possible.

Your lights may become dimmed or out of control if your battery isn't producing enough energy. To determine the root cause, your auto technician can perform a diagnostic test.

A defective battery is an common electrical issue that car owners face and is usually an easy fix. If the battery is corroded however, it could need to be replaced.

Another electrical problem in cars that is frequently encountered is an issue with the spark plugs in your engine. If they're dirty, loose or damaged, they can cause your vehicle to lurch or idle rough when you turn the key. This can impact your driving ability, so it's essential to address this repair as soon as you can.

If your headlights flicker or dim while you drive it could be a sign that your headlights require replacement. Your auto technician will be able identify the problem and replace the lights if required.

The electrical system of your car controls many components, including the lights, radio and power windows. If you have any issues with the electrical system, you should bring your car to an expert mechanic.

An electrical repair specialist can offer strategy-based solutions to these issues. They can also assist you keep track of regular maintenance, so that your vehicle's electrical system remains in good working order.

Circuit Breaker Panel Replacement

The electrical panel is an essential component of your home's electrical system. It protects you and your family by keeping short circuits and external power surges from entering your home.

The panel also provides power to all appliances and outlets within your home. It has a variety of breakers that safeguard your home from overloading wiring. A breaker will go off if there is an overload. The breaker shuts off the power to the circuit.

It might be time for the replacement of your circuit panel in case your circuit breaker panel is old or in the event that your appliance requires more power than it is able to handle. This is a great option to cut down on your energy bills and also ensure that your home is supplied with electrical power.

Another reason to upgrade your circuit breaker is if you have an old fuse box that keeps tripping. Fuses can be dangerous and often out of date. It is best to switch to circuit breaker as soon as possible.

If you've had major renovations to your home, it's a good idea to get your circuit breaker panel fixed. If you've built an outdoor kitchen, an expansive garage, or any other project that requires more electrical power than your older panel can supply It could be a good idea to upgrade to a 200 amp service to avoid overloading your system.

A circuit breaker panel is comprised of two rows of breakers that are mounted on hot bus bars, with each row feeding a different branch circuit inside your home electrical repair. The branch circuits power all the outlets and lighting in your home, as well as certain appliances with 240-volt voltages, like small electric repair near me ranges and dryers.

A large breaker also supplies power to a feeder circuit which brings power to a subpanel. This subpanel is usually located in a different part of your home, such an workshop or garage. If you have a bigger extension, the subpanel might also supply power to it.
